On reading compounds

  • 李花 【リカ】 plum blossoms
  • 李下 【リカ】 underneath a Japanese plum tree
  • 行李 【コウリ】 wicker trunk, wicker luggage
  • 柳行李 【ヤナギゴウリ】 wicker trunk

Kun reading compounds

  • 李 【すもも】 Japanese plum (Prunus salicina), Chinese plum
  • スピノサ李 【スピノサすもも】 blackthorn (Prunus spinosa), sloe
  • 干し李 【ほしすもも】 prune

On reading compounds

  • 先 【セン】 former, previous, old, first move (in go, shogi, etc.), opening move
  • 先駆 【センク】 forerunner, precursor, pioneer, leader, outrider, outriding
  • 機先 【キセン】 forestall
  • 互先 【タガイセン】 even game (esp. in go)

Kun reading compounds

  • 先 【さき】 point, tip, end, nozzle, head (of a line), front, first, before, ahead (of), (the way) ahead, beyond, future, previous, prior, former, recent, last, destination, address, place where you do something, rest (e.g. of a story), continuation, remaining part, the other party
  • 先行き 【さきゆき】 the future, future prospects
  • 小手先 【こてさき】 tip of the hand, (use of) one's hands, cheap trick, superficial wit, superficial cleverness, cheap, makeshift (e.g. measures), shortsighted, perfunctory, halfhearted
  • 矛先 【ほこさき】 point of a spear, spearhead, focus (of one's attack, criticism, etc.), aim, target, brunt, force (of an argument), edge
  • 先ず 【まず】 first (of all), firstly, to begin with, before anything else, probably, most likely, almost certainly, virtually, more or less (satisfactory), on the whole, reasonably, anyway, at any rate, for now (at least), for the time being
  • まず第一に 【まずだいいちに】 first of all, in the first place, to begin with, for starters

On reading compounds

  • 念 【ネン】 sense, idea, thought, feeling, desire, concern, attention, care
  • 念願 【ネンガン】 one's heart's desire, one's dearest wish
  • 執念 【シュウネン】 tenacity, persistence, obsession, implacability
  • 通念 【ツウネン】 common idea, common wisdom, generally accepted idea
